Convexity According to Means
Given a function f : I → J and a pair of means M and N, on the intervals I and J respectively, we say that f is MN -convex provided that f (M(x, y)) N(f (x), f (y)) for every x , y ∈ I . In this context, we prove the validity of all basic inequalities in Convex Function Theory, such as Jensen’s Inequality and the Hermite-Hadamard Inequality. متن کاملDerivations of UP-algebras by means of UP-endomorphisms
The notion of $f$-derivations of UP-algebras is introduced, some useful examples are discussed, and related properties are investigated. Moreover, we show that the fixed set and the kernel of $f$-derivations are UP-subalgebras of UP-algebras,and also give examples to show that the two sets are not UP-ideals of UP-algebras in general.

متن کاملHow to Divide Things Fairly
We analyze a simple sequential algorithm (SA) for allocating indivisible items that are strictly ranked by n ≥ 2 players. It yields at least one Pareto-optimal allocation which, when n = 2, is envy-free unless no envy-free allocation exists.
